This overhead image presents a prepared meal situated on a marble-patterned countertop, likely within an indoor kitchen or dining area in Enugu, Nigeria. The specific location within Enugu is not discernible from the visual evidence. On the right side of the frame, a white oval plate contains multiple irregular chunks of boiled yam. The yam pieces display an off-white to pale yellow interior, with some retaining portions of their dark brown, textured skin while others are fully peeled. To the left, a light brown, square-shaped wooden bowl holds a reddish-orange stew. This stew prominently features visible pieces of cooked fish, sliced white onions, and red tomato fragments, suspended in a thick sauce. The surface beneath the dishes is a white, glossy countertop characterized by intricate brown, grey, and black veining, indicative of a marble or synthetic marble material. A clear seam is visible in the countertop surface. In the upper left corner, a portion of a dark, circular object is visible. A light-colored wooden trim or edge runs horizontally along the bottom of the image. No individuals are present, and no direct actions or interactions are depicted.
